As more and more people access organization networks through their own devices and through remote locations due to the pandemic conditions, the need for endpoint security has increased. According to a recent report, the global endpoint security market is estimated to grow at CAGR 7% from $13.77 billion in 2020 to $23 billion by 2027. CrowdStrike (NASDAQ: CRWD) recently reported its quarterly results that continue to outpace market expectations.
